NTP服务器故障排除秘籍,保障手游数据同步与网络安全

频道:手游资讯 日期: 浏览:9

在手游行业,确保游戏数据的实时同步与网络安全是至关重要的,NTP(Network Time Protocol,网络时间协议)服务器作为维持游戏服务器时间一致性的基石,其稳定运行对于防止时间偏差导致的游戏数据异常、作弊行为以及维护玩家体验具有不可忽视的作用,本文将深入探讨NTP服务器在手游环境中的故障排除技巧,同时强调NTP服务器与网络安全之间的紧密联系,为手游公司提供一套实用的运维指南。

NTP服务器基础与手游应用

NTP服务器故障排除秘籍,保障手游数据同步与网络安全

NTP服务器的主要功能是同步网络中各个计算机或服务器的时间,确保它们的时间戳保持一致,在手游领域,NTP服务器的作用主要体现在以下几个方面:

1、游戏数据同步:确保游戏内事件(如活动开始与结束时间、排行榜更新等)在所有服务器上同步发生,避免因时间差异导致的数据不一致。

NTP服务器故障排除秘籍,保障手游数据同步与网络安全

2、防止作弊:通过精确的时间戳记录玩家行为,有效识别并打击利用时间差进行作弊的行为。

3、日志审计:统一的时间基准有助于准确分析游戏日志,快速定位问题,提升运维效率。

常见故障及排除技巧

1. 时间同步偏差

现象:游戏服务器间时间差异超过可接受范围,导致游戏数据不一致。

排查步骤

检查NTP客户端配置:确认NTP客户端指向正确的NTP服务器地址,且配置文件中无错误。

网络延迟分析:使用网络诊断工具(如ping、traceroute)检查NTP请求路径上的延迟和丢包情况。

防火墙与路由规则:确认防火墙和路由器未阻止NTP使用的UDP 123端口。

NTP服务器负载:监控NTP服务器的CPU和内存使用情况,确保服务器未过载。

解决方案

- 优化NTP客户端配置,增加冗余NTP服务器地址,提高时间同步的可靠性。

- 调整网络配置,减少NTP请求路径上的延迟。

- 升级NTP服务器硬件或增加服务器数量,分散负载。

2. NTP服务器拒绝服务

现象:NTP客户端无法从服务器获取时间同步服务。

排查步骤

服务器状态检查:确认NTP服务器正在运行且服务正常。

日志分析:查看NTP服务器日志,寻找拒绝服务请求的原因,如认证失败、资源限制等。

安全策略审查:检查是否有安全策略(如防火墙规则、入侵检测系统)误拦截NTP请求。

解决方案

- 修正NTP服务器配置,确保认证机制正确无误。

- 调整安全策略,允许合法的NTP请求通过。

- 重启NTP服务,尝试解决临时故障。

3. NTP版本不兼容

现象:NTP客户端与服务器版本差异过大,导致同步失败。

排查步骤

版本比对:确认NTP客户端和服务器的版本号,检查是否存在不兼容问题。

协议支持:检查NTP服务器是否支持客户端请求的NTP版本或模式(如NTPv4、SNTP等)。

解决方案

- 升级NTP客户端或服务器至兼容版本。

- 配置NTP服务器以支持较旧的NTP版本,确保与现有客户端的兼容性。

NTP服务器与网络安全

NTP服务器不仅是时间同步的关键,也是网络安全的重要组成部分,不当配置的NTP服务器可能成为DDoS攻击(分布式拒绝服务攻击)的放大器,攻击者利用NTP服务器的放大效应,发送大量伪造的网络流量,导致目标服务器瘫痪。

安全加固措施

限制访问源:配置NTP服务器仅接受来自信任IP地址或网络的NTP请求。

禁用广播和组播模式:这些模式容易被利用进行放大攻击,应仅在必要时启用,并严格限制范围。

启用认证机制:使用NTP的认证功能,确保只有经过授权的客户端能够访问NTP服务器。

监控与日志审计:定期审查NTP服务器日志,及时发现并响应异常访问行为。

NTP服务器在手游运维中扮演着不可或缺的角色,其稳定运行直接关系到游戏数据的同步性和网络的安全性,通过细致的故障排查与有效的安全加固措施,手游公司可以显著提升游戏服务的稳定性和安全性,为玩家提供更加流畅、公平的游戏体验。

参考来源

- 《NTP服务器配置与管理手册》

- 《手游运维实战指南》

- 网络安全论坛NTP专区讨论帖

- 知名云服务提供商NTP服务文档